Hi,
Thanks for contributing your song under the GPL license.
The source form is what you'd use to modify/improve the song. For
instance, one would need the source form to re-generate the song as a
MP3 rather than a MIDI. It's most likely the file you use with your
composition software. (For the song I contributed, it was a
RoseGarden .rg file.)
MP3 are not good for licensing reasons, but OGG Vorbis are supported.
